ECAD DCX Implementation Case Study <Meiden Corporation> Achieved approximately 50% reduction in design man-hours by resolving drawing inconsistencies and automating parts list creation.

Since its establishment in 1975, Meiden Co., Ltd. has developed by leveraging its strength in a system that can consistently handle everything from precision sheet metal processing to painting and assembly. We would like to introduce the points and effects of solving the challenges of inspection drawing and parts list creation time through the introduction of 'ECAD DCX'. ■ Effects after introduction - The parts list creation that used to take a full day is now completed with the push of a button, reducing the man-hours for design work by 50%. - Optimization of delivery time and costs through the use of ECAD-Cabinet collaboration. - Standardization of design ensures the same quality regardless of who is designing. - Significant improvement in design accuracy, creating an environment where we can focus on what we should be doing. ■ Product features - Real-time information updates and error detection significantly reduce inspection drawing man-hours. - Automatic creation of reports such as parts lists, terminal block tables, and wiring tables from drawing data improves productivity. - During drawing creation, necessary parts can be searched and assigned from the cloud-based parts library database 'ECAD Library' (support contract required), and selected parts can be registered in the master for shared use. - Design data connects to purchasing and manufacturing systems, achieving reduced lead times and labor-saving automation. *For more details, please refer to the materials. WIRE CAM DX Introduction Case Study <Meito Panel Co., Ltd.> Built a system that allows beginners to perform wiring work in a short period of time, even without prior experience in electrical CAD!

Since its establishment in 1980, Meito Panel Co., Ltd., a "specialized manufacturer of panel production" that assembles control panels, distribution boards, and cubicles, has introduced 'WIRE CAM DX' to focus on digitalizing panel assembly through various innovations without sticking to traditional methods. Here are the effects of the introduction. ■ Effects After Implementation - Significantly reduced the man-hours required for data creation necessary for manufacturing by easily converting wiring design results into Excel data. - Directly imported wire number data into the mark tube printer for printing processing. - Successfully reduced material waste by about 30-40% by producing wires for doors and other components in precise sizes. - Outsourced wires and ducts for increased efficiency. - Increased the number of wiring personnel. - Shortened wiring work from 80 hours to about 60 hours. - Unified wiring routes, improving product quality. ■ Product Features 'WIRE CAM DX' is simulation software that can create production information for panels from design drawings. - In addition to CAD data, various files can be used for wiring design. - Tasks can be transitioned to non-technical personnel, allowing for increased production capacity through the establishment of a division of labor.
